Arah baru penulis, terima kasih atas dukungannya
- Mengembangkan produk platform penuh (versi teks)
- UPGPT - Asisten AI Sederhana
Perkenalan
Pembaruan 24-07-2021: Paket resmi bahasa Mandarin resmi diluncurkan! Saya pribadi tidak menyarankan penggunaan paket bahasa Mandarin, karena akan menimbulkan kebingungan saat Anda melihat dokumentasi bantuan situs resminya. Namun, memang lebih mudah bagi pemula untuk menggunakan paket bahasa Mandarin, dan disarankan untuk mengembalikannya ke bahasa Inggris nanti.
- Gtihub Clone Sepatu anak yang relatif lambat dapat memilih alamat Gitee:
git clone --depth=1 https://gitee.com/cdk8s_org/IntelliJ-IDEA-Tutorial.git
- Kumpulan tutorial ini cocok untuk:
- IntelliJ IDEA versi 14, 15, 2016, 2017, 2018, 2019, 2020, 2021, 2022, 2023
- Versi WebStorm 2016, 2017, 2018, 2019, 2020, 2021, 2022, 2023
- Versi PhpStorm 2016, 2017, 2018, 2019, 2020, 2021, 2022, 2023
- Versi PyCharm 2016, 2017, 2018, 2019, 2020, 2021, 2022, 2023
- RubyMine versi 2016, 2017, 2018, 2019, 2020, 2021, 2022, 2023
- Goland versi 2017, 2018, 2019, 2020, 2021, 2022, 2023
- Versi CLion 2017, 2018, 2019, 2020, 2021, 2022, 2023
- Versi DataGrip 2016, 2017, 2018, 2019, 2020, 2021, 2022, 2023
- Android Studio versi apa pun
- Tutorial ini terutama untuk pengguna berbahasa Mandarin. Jika Anda mahir berbahasa Inggris, disarankan untuk membaca langsung dokumen bantuan situs web resmi.
- Pusat bantuan situs web resmi: http://www.jetbrains.com/idea/webhelp/getting-help.html
- Yang paling membutuhkan pengingat ramah adalah:
- Beberapa gambar dinamis Gif beroperasi terlalu cepat. Jika Anda perlu menjeda gambar Gif untuk menontonnya, Anda dapat menggunakan alat melihat gambar Gif ini: 7GIF (kata sandi ekstraksi: 0qo9)
- Alamat membaca online GitBook (sangat disarankan) : https://cdk8s.gitbook.io/github/
- Banyak pengguna di berbagai wilayah melaporkan bahwa gambar tidak dapat dilihat, hal ini tidak dapat diselesaikan karena beberapa tautan sumber daya di github diblokir, jadi disarankan untuk menggunakan GitBook untuk membaca.
Isi
- Pengenalan tutorial (wajib dibaca untuk pengguna baru)
- Pengantar IntelliJ IDEA
- Pengantar tutorial ini
- Pengantar instalasi dan lingkungan dasar (harus dibaca oleh pengguna baru)
- Instalasi di bawah Windows
- Instalasi di bawah Ubuntu
- Instal di Mac
- Ringkasan lingkungan instalasi
- Wizard yang dijalankan pertama kali
- Deskripsi direktori dan pengaturan VM dihasilkan setelah instalasi
- Pengenalan pengaturan dasar untuk penggunaan pertama kali (wajib dibaca oleh pengguna baru)
- antarmuka antarmuka pengguna
- Tema UI, font, tema area pengeditan, modifikasi pengkodean file, masalah kode kacau
- Fitur khusus IntelliJ IDEA (wajib dilihat oleh pengguna baru)
- Alasan mengapa IntelliJ IDEA mencari dengan cepat: Index
- Metode kompilasi file Java di bawah IntelliJ IDEA
- Penjelasan konsep unik terkait proyek di bawah IntelliJ IDEA
- Tombol pintas penting (harus dibaca untuk pengguna baru)
- Penjelasan tombol pintas umum IntelliJ IDEA (Win + Linux)
- Penjelasan tombol pintas umum IntelliJ IDEA (Mac)
- Tabel perbandingan tombol pintas penting untuk transisi dari Windows ke Mac
- Pengenalan tombol pintas paling istimewa Alt + Enter
- Pengenalan fungsi untuk meningkatkan efisiensi pengkodean
- Pengaturan pakar
- Beberapa poin penting dalam menggunakan IntelliJ IDEA dengan Maven
- Penjelasan kontrol versi (SVN + Git)
- templat kode langsung
- Templat kode file
- Templat kode front-end: Emmet
- Templat kode khusus: Penyelesaian Postfix
- Kiat men-debug
- Keterampilan pemfaktoran ulang
- Alat manajemen basis data
- Pengantar debugging jarak jauh (Tomcat + Jetty)
- Pengantar pengaturan lanjutan
- Pengaturan yang direkomendasikan IntelliJ IDEA (penekanan untuk pemula)
- Detail umum IntelliJ IDEA-1
- Detail umum IntelliJ IDEA-2
- Detail umum IntelliJ IDEA-3
- Detail umum IntelliJ IDEA-4
- Rekomendasi plugin, pengembangan plugin
- Pengaturan fungsi terkait plug-in dan rekomendasi plug-in
- Instalasi dan penggunaan plug-in penerapan panas Java JRebel
- Tutorial video pengembangan plugin
- Lainnya (wajib dibaca untuk pengguna baru)
- Ikon jenis file umum
- Ringkasan tutorial ini
Kontak
Tutorial video kolaboratif GitHub (Berpartisipasi)
- Tidak masalah jika Anda belum mengetahui cara menggunakan Git atau GitHub, silakan pelajari video tutorial berikut ini dengan cermat:
- Rekaman YouMeek
- Format Video: MP4
- Resolusi: 1920x1080
- Durasi: 16 Menit
- Ukuran file: 62M
- unduh
- Disk awan Baidu: http://pan.baidu.com/s/1bogmTLd
Deskripsi tombol umum GitHub
- Tonton: Ikuti proyeknya. Saat penulis memperbarui, akan ada pesan notifikasi di beranda GitHub Anda.
- Bintang: Kumpulkan item ini, akan ada tautan "Bintang Anda" di avatar Anda, dan Anda dapat melihat daftar koleksi Anda untuk memudahkan akses di lain waktu.
- Fork: Salin proyek ke ruang GitHub Anda sendiri. Anda dapat mengembangkan proyek Anda sendiri di alamat ini, lalu Tarik Permintaan ke pemilik asli proyek tersebut.
- Ada dua cara untuk mengkloning hanya rekaman versi terbaru dan tidak mengkloning data historis lama (ini disarankan karena terdapat banyak gambar dan memakan banyak ruang):
- Metode baris perintah:
git clone https://github.com/judasn/IntelliJ-IDEA-Tutorial.git --depth=1
Ringkasan penulis yang berpartisipasi (Penulis)
- Saya dengan tulus berterima kasih kepada orang-orang yang berpikiran sama ini, ini sangat penting, dan saya harap Anda dapat berpartisipasi (membungkuk)!
- Sekaligus saya ucapkan terima kasih kepada teman-teman yang telah menunjukkan beberapa kesalahan melalui pesan pribadi, sehingga tutorial ini bisa lebih sempurna. Terima kasih banyak (membungkuk)!
Penulis (diurutkan berdasarkan waktu partisipasi) | alamat |
---|
Lembut | http://upupmo.com |
spa | https://github.com/wenquan0hf |
zhenhappy | https://github.com/zhenhappy |
dua8g | https://github.com/two8g |
Dektinc | https://github.com/Dectinc |
California | https://github.com/caliven |
MinjieTao | https://github.com/MinjieTao |
pemuat kelas | https://github.com/classloader |
tantangan dari | https://github.com/challengeof |
distrik10 | https://github.com/district10 |
duanluan | https://github.com/duanluan |
binerwang | https://github.com/binarywang |
chenhui7373 | https://github.com/chenhui7373 |
wzxjohn | https://github.com/wzxjohn |
Robot-L | https://github.com/Robot-L |
duanluan | https://github.com/duanluan |